What is the opportunity? The Group Risk Management Balance Sheet & Liquidity Risk (GRM-BSLR) team serves as the second line of defense for enterprise-wide balance sheet and liquidity risk management. Within GRM-BSLR, the Enterprise Liquidity team provides oversight and support to ensure consistent identification, measurement, and management of liquidity risks across the organization.As Director and Deputy Head, Global Liquidity Risk , you will act as a strategic partner to the Global Head of Liquidity Risk, driving global oversight of RBC’s liquidity risk practices. Your focus will be on ensuring robust liquidity buffers aligned with regulatory requirements, while fostering regional alignment on liquidity management principles What will you do?

  • Serve as a principal subject matter expert, providing insights on liquidity risk and its implications for funding and Funds Transfer Pricing to internal and external stakeholders.
  • Act as the primary point of contact for regions to align liquidity principles across the enterprise, ensuring compliance with global and regional regulatory standards.
  • Lead the development and calibration of the firm’s liquidity risk appetite, integrating qualitative and quantitative insights to inform strategic decisions.
  • Challenge and review liquidity contingent buffer management practices from the first line, including sizing, investment criteria, monetization, and operational readiness.
  • Spearhead the design and execution of enterprise-wide liquidity tabletop exercises, while supporting similar initiatives at the regional level.
  • Represent the firm in regulatory dialogues with external bodies (e.g., OSFI, CBA, FED, PRA), ensuring alignment with evolving regulatory expectations and industry best practices.
  • Build and enhance balance sheet capabilities to identify risk drivers and improve decision-making across the organization.
